Thermal storage [ edit ] Sodium nitrate has also been investigated as a phase-change material for thermal energy recovery, owing to its relatively high melting enthalpy of 178 J/g. Sodium nitrite is an effective corrosion inhibitor and is used as an additive in industrial greases, as an aqueous solution in closed loop cooling systems, and in a molten state as a heat transfer medium. Sodium nitrite infusion lowers the peripheral and central blood pressure. Renal clearance of nitrite is constant and not dose dependent. Sodium nitrite infusion affects vasoactive hormones. It is possible to establish a dose that affects the renal variables with only minor effect on the blood pressure. While incidents of acc Sodium nitrite is a multifunctional food additive, responsible for the characteristic colour and flavour associated with cured meats and at the same time providing protection against growth and toxin formation by C. botulinum in cured meats subjected to temperature abuse.
